Posted by SteveF on July 3, 2006, 8:02 am

>
>> Dilute the HCL with water about 40% water will still be okay and use a
>> stiff brush (not wire in this case) to brush the concrete stains away.
>> Rinse well with clear water after brushing.
>>
> And put down polythene sheeting to keep the splashes off the condrete
> driveway, or you'll be calling the contractors back to lay another, when
> they'll undoubtedly splash the garage door with concrete (repeat ad
> nauseum...) Once you're finished, a rinse with washing soda will
> neutralise the acid, sprinkle more on the plastic to neutralise the
> splashes before disposal.
>
> Dave H.
> (The engineer formerly known as Homeless)
>

It wouldn't be a repeat because this time he would learn that if you clean
off the concrete within a couple of hours it comes off easily with water.
And the longer you wait to clean it, the harder it gets.

Posted by Rudy on July 3, 2006, 2:23 am
Before you try acid, try spraying one of the spots with some type of
oil..penetrating oil or maybe some spray silicone.
If the door is VINYL, this may soften up the crete enough to simply wipe it
off

BTW, I ve never seen a vinyl garage door

>I just recently had my driveway replaced with a concrete one.
> While pouring the concrete, the contractors splashed spots of
> concrete all over my garage door. The spots are about 1/4 inch
> to 1/2 an inch. I tried using a plastic scraper to remove it,
> but that only partially works. I've also read that you can
> use muriatic acid to soften the concrete, but I'm wondering
> how effective that is. Any suggestions would be greatly
> appreciated.
